Located in the Upper Merion Area School District at 900 Bush Street in Bridgeport, PA, Bridgeport Elementary School serves grades PK-4 and has an enrollment of roughly 381 students. Frequently Asked Questions about Bridgeport
How much are Studio apartments in Bridgeport?
There are currently 100 Studio Apartments in Bridgeport with rent ranges from $1,049 to $1,640 with an average price of $1,386.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Bridgeport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Bridgeport ranges from $1,000 to $2,327 with an average monthly rent of $1,588.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Bridgeport c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Bridgeport range from $1,250 to $20,470.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,003.
How expensive are Bridgeport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 14 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Bridgeport on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,000 to $4,430 - averaging $2,743 for the location.
